Duplicates in Excel

First, let’s take a look at an example of a table that contains duplicates. In this table, we have a list of names, and some of the names are repeated. This is a common issue that can arise when working with data in Excel, and it’s important to know how to fix it. Here’s what the table looks like:

Name
John
Mary
Dave
John
Susan
Mary

To remove the duplicates, we’ll use the “Remove Duplicates” feature in Excel. To access this feature, click on the “Data” tab in the toolbar at the top of the screen, and then click on the “Remove Duplicates” button in the “Data Tools” section.

how to remove duplicates in excel microsoft

Once you click on the “Remove Duplicates” button, a new window will pop up. In this window, you’ll need to select the columns that you want to check for duplicates. In our case, we only have one column (the “Name” column), so we’ll select that. Then, click on the “OK” button.

Excel will then scan the selected columns and remove any duplicates that it finds. In our example, it will remove the second “John” and the second “Mary” from the table. Here’s what the table will look like after the duplicates have been removed:

Name
John
Mary
Dave
Susan

Steps to remove duplicates in Excel

In summary, removing duplicates in Excel is a simple process that can save you a lot of time and hassle. To remove duplicates, follow these steps:

  1. Click on the “Data” tab in the toolbar at the top of the screen.
  2. Click on the “Remove Duplicates” button in the “Data Tools” section.
  3. In the “Remove Duplicates” window, select the columns that you want to check for duplicates.
  4. Click on the “OK” button.

Excel will then scan the selected columns and remove any duplicates that it finds. This will leave you with a clean and organized table that only contains unique values.
